Output 94458d754780f2b03542d944f357baeecd0fd9da0bf2484ae9fab53d7876a03e:1

value
735204391
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ab3a96e6c7e57a448986178658f72d9d56fc3b OP_EQUAL
address
383PfyDuSQ9CPLUCCVkLhB9V9c5WyQfj5X
transaction
94458d754780f2b03542d944f357baeecd0fd9da0bf2484ae9fab53d7876a03e
confirmations
322044
spent
true